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

पीडीओ का उपयोग करके PHP में एक MySQL डेटाबेस तालिका को कैसे प्रिंट करें

fetch() फ़ंक्शन आपको परिणाम सेट से अगली पंक्ति देता है। सभी परिणाम प्राप्त करने के लिए आपको कुछ इस तरह की आवश्यकता है:

while($data = $sql->fetch()) {
   echo ($data['author']);
   echo ($data['date']);
   //...etc...
}

या आप fetchAll() . का उपयोग कर सकते हैं फ़ंक्शन जो परिणाम से प्रत्येक पंक्ति के साथ एक सरणी देता है और आप एक लूप टॉप का उपयोग सरणी को पार कर सकते हैं और प्रत्येक पंक्ति के साथ जो चाहें कर सकते हैं।

उदाहरण के साथ fetchAll() :

$data = $sql->fetchAll(PDO::FETCH_ASSOC);
foreach($data as $row) {
   echo $row['autor'];
   echo $row['date'];
  //do whatever you want with the row
}


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L रिमोट एक्सेस के लिए एक SSH टनल बनाएं

  2. MyISAM से सभी तालिकाओं को InnoDB में कैसे बदलें?

  3. ग्रुप बाय से पहले MySQL ऑर्डर

  4. SQL केवल कॉलम पर अधिकतम मान वाली पंक्तियों का चयन करता है

  5. किसी ट्रिगर पर किसी तालिका के लिए स्तंभ अनुमतियाँ लागू करना